pet shop in dubai
Examine Additional Oxyfresh Oxyfresh has become producing pets smile and prospects richer, more healthy lives for almost 35 decades, with headquarters in Coeur d'Alene, Idaho. Their exclusive merchandise are expertly produced utilizing products we can constantly have confidence in for our animal buddies.Browse More Covetrus Veterinarians understand